Financial Stability

An

You absolutely must have your finances in order if you want to tie the knot. Marriage is a serious commitment that requires financial stability and responsibility. Here are four things you need to do before walking down the aisle:

1. Create a budget: You should know where your money is going and how much you can afford to spend on different expenses. This will help you avoid overspending and prevent financial strain in your relationship.

2. Pay off debts: Before getting married, make sure that you have paid off as much debt as possible. This includes credit cards, student loans, car payments, etc. Being debt-free will give you peace of mind and allow you to focus on building a future together without being weighed down by financial burdens.

3. Build an emergency fund: Unexpected events can happen at any time, so it’s important to have an emergency fund set aside for unexpected expenses like medical bills or car repairs.

4. Plan for retirement: It’s never too early to start thinking about retirement savings. Talk to a financial advisor about setting up a retirement plan so that both of you can enjoy a comfortable life after work.

Having solid finances will not only benefit your relationship but also prepare you for other life events such as buying a house or starting a family. Shared Values and Goals

An

Establishing shared values and goals is essential for a fulfilling and lasting marriage, as it provides a solid foundation for both partners to grow together. Before tying the knot, it’s important that you and your partner discuss what you want out of life and how you plan on achieving those goals. This means having honest conversations about your beliefs, passions, future plans, and any potential deal-breakers.

Having shared values doesn’t necessarily mean that you have to agree on everything. It simply means that you understand each other’s perspectives and are willing to compromise when necessary. For example, if one partner values their career over starting a family while the other partner wants children right away, they need to come up with a plan that works for both of them. Communication is key in these situations.

Ultimately, establishing shared values and goals will help ensure that both partners are on the same page when it comes to making important decisions in their relationship. This will lead to fewer conflicts down the line and a stronger sense of unity between the two of you. Remember that marriage is a partnership, so working together towards common objectives will not only bring you closer but also increase your chances of long-term success.
